ABSTRACT:
A method and article for covering and sealing the exposed weld joint area of a pipeline coated with thermoplastic corrosion protective coating is the subject of this application. The article comprises a layer of thermoplastic material that is compatible with the thermoplastic coating. A layer of mastic may also be formed on one side of the thermoplastic material. A resistance wire which is preferably a strip of wire mesh is tack welded or otherwise secured to the thermoplastic strip in two parallel stretches and a third stretch that is transverse to and in contact with the first two stretches. The article is wrapped around the coated pipe with the first two stretches of the resistance wire sandwiched between the pipe coating and the thermoplastic layer of the article and the third stretch of the resistance wire sandwiched between overlapping ends of the layer of thermoplastic material. The resistance wire is then energized to produce enough heat to fuse the two thermoplastic layers into an integral unit.
